Understanding Widow’s Peak
A widow’s peak is a genetic trait that manifests as a distinctive hairline configuration. Unlike straight or rounded hairlines, the widow’s peak forms a pronounced V-shape in the center. This feature varies across individuals, influenced by a combination of genetic factors.
While many people see a widow’s peak as a unique characteristic, it doesn’t inherently correlate with hair loss. For some, it may serve as an attractive trait, adding personality to their appearance. Genetics largely determine whether an individual has a widow’s peak, often passed down through generations.
Genetic Factors Behind Hairlines
Hairlines evolve over time, influenced by genetics and age. The shape and positioning of hairlines are predominantly hereditary traits. If close family members have widow’s peaks, it is likely you may have one too.
Research indicates that numerous genes contribute to the shape of a person’s hairline. These genes are involved in the development of hair follicles and affect various aspects, including hair texture, color, and pattern. Thus, much of what you see regarding your hairline is programmed in your DNA.

Types of Hair Loss
The relationship between a widow’s peak and balding becomes clearer when we explore types of hair loss. The most common forms are androgenetic alopecia and telogen effluvium.
Androgenetic Alopecia
Also known as male or female pattern baldness, androgenetic alopecia is the leading cause of hair loss in both genders. It occurs gradually and can lead to a receding hairline and thinning hair throughout the scalp.
This condition is primarily influenced by genetic predispositions, particularly those in specific androgen-related genes. People with a widow’s peak might experience hair thinning along their peak, but this isn’t solely due to the shape of their hairline.
Telogen Effluvium
Telogen effluvium is a temporary form of hair loss, often triggered by stress, illness, or significant change in lifestyle. Unlike androgenetic alopecia, it’s generally reversible. Those with a widow’s peak can also experience this condition.
In most cases, once the triggering factor is addressed, normal hair growth resumes. Thus, people with widow’s peaks should not panic if they notice temporary thinning around their hairline.
Factors Contributing to Hair Loss
While genetics play a pivotal role, other factors can contribute to hair loss. Understanding these can help in mitigating baldness symptoms or managing its progression.
- Hormonal changes: Conditions like menopause or thyroid disorders can lead to hair thinning.
- Diet and nutrition: Deficiencies in essential nutrients, especially iron and protein, can cause hair weakness.
- Stress: Emotional or physical stress can disrupt the hair lifecycle, leading to shedding.
- Medications: Some drugs may have hair loss as a side effect.
- Environmental factors: Pollution and UV exposure can negatively affect hair health.
When to Seek Help for Hair Loss
If you notice significant changes in your hairline, consulting a healthcare professional is wise. They can help identify underlying conditions or offer treatment options based on your specific situation.
Some signs that warrant a visit include:
- Rapid hair loss over a short period.
- Thinning patches that appear suddenly.
- Physical signs of scalp irritation, such as redness or itching.
- Family history of severe hair loss.
- Emotionally distressing hair loss.
Managing Hair Loss: Tips and Strategies
While genetics play a significant role in hair loss, there are strategies that might help manage or slow the process. Here are some tips to consider:
Consult a Dermatologist
A professional can recommend treatments like minoxidil or finasteride, which are FDA-approved and can assist in hair recovery.
Consider Nutritional Support
Enhancing your diet with vitamins and minerals can promote hair health. Foods rich in biotin, zinc, iron, and omega-3 fatty acids are beneficial.
Stress Management Techniques
Engaging in yoga, meditation, or mindfulness can reduce stress levels. Finding outlets for stress can help improve overall hair health.
Haircare Routines
Implement a gentle haircare routine that minimizes stress on your hair. Avoid excessive heat treatments and tight hairstyles.
